Transaction 7631c154d1f894753fbdeeebcf33f926df43c4dc1bc409470a7ac6c2020e88cc

2 Input
2 Outputs
  • 7631c154d1f894753fbdeeebcf33f926df43c4dc1bc409470a7ac6c2020e88cc:0
  • value  3433025322
    address  3NHtwwk8yzcLjDD5YQoVcT7DEhcJ5a3Uyc
  • 7631c154d1f894753fbdeeebcf33f926df43c4dc1bc409470a7ac6c2020e88cc:1
  • value  23158844678
    address  3BMEXwJHzyiQrGs9rfN1MffRueSVsdFTJv